Understanding FDA Approval

The term FDA approved is often used by consumers to assess product safety, but it is important to understand what it actually means. The Food and Drug Administration (FDA) is a regulatory body in the United States that oversees food, drugs, and health-related products.

However, not all food or beverage products receive approval in the same way pharmaceutical drugs do. In many cases, products are either registered, compliant with safety standards, or produced in FDA-regulated facilities.

Key Points About FDA Regulation

  • The FDA regulates food safety standards
  • Most beverages are not formally approved like medications
  • Compliance with FDA guidelines ensures safety and quality

This means that when a product is described as FDA compliant or produced under FDA standards, it refers to safety regulations rather than official endorsement.

Ingredients in Herbal Coffee Alternatives

Easebrew Herbal Coffee, like other herbal coffee products, is typically made from a combination of natural ingredients designed to replicate the taste of coffee without relying on coffee beans.

These ingredients are often roasted or blended to create a deep, rich flavor profile.

Common Herbal Ingredients

  • Roasted barley or rye
  • Dandelion root
  • Chicory root
  • Carob or cocoa-like flavoring

These ingredients contribute to a coffee-like experience while offering different nutritional properties.
